#819681 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#819681 is composed of 50.6% red, 58.8% green and 50.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 14% cyan, 0% magenta, 14% yellow and 41.2% black. It has a hue angle of 120 degrees, a saturation of 9.1% and a lightness of 54.7%. #819681 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#032d03. Closest websafe color is: #999999.

Shades and Tints of #819681
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020202 is the darkest color, while #f7f8f7 is the lightest one.
